A regional specialty made with wide noodles simmered in a rich chicken broth with chicken and vegetables. It is a classic comfort dish in central Pennsylvania.
A traditional Pennsylvania Dutch molasses crumb pie with a sweet, sticky filling. It is one of the best-known desserts tied to the region’s heritage.
A tangy, smoked cured beef sausage from nearby Lebanon County, often served in sandwiches or on snack trays. It is a distinctive local deli staple.

Prices are moderate by U.S. standards. Casual dining is reasonable, but hotels and attractions can raise daily costs.
Tip 18-20% at restaurants; 20%+ for great service. Tip bartenders USD 1-2 per drink, taxis about 10-15%, and hotel staff a few USD.
